酷代码 AI
菜单
服务商

备用系统被隐藏在了一个字符串中,可以在这个字符串的第3,第6个,等等这些3的倍数位置上的字符下面找到它们,请你帮助小核桃编写一个程序,找到备用系统被隐藏在哪些字符下面。 输入: 一行,包含一个字符串s。 输出: 输出包括一行,包含一行字符,表示解锁工具的每一部分上的字符。#include <iostream> #include <string> using namespace std; int main() { string s; cin >> s; for () { // 遍历字符串中的每个元素 } return 0; }

```cpp #include <iostream> #include <string> using namespace std; int main() { string s; cin >> s; // 从第3个字符开始,步长为3进行遍历 for (int i = 2; i < s.length(); i += 3) { cout << s[i]; } return 0; } ``` 代码解释 1. 输入字符串:使用`cin`读取用户输入的字符串并存储在变量`s`中。 2. 遍历字符串:使用`for`循环从索引`2`(即第3个字符,因为索引从0开始)开始遍历字符串,每次增加`3`,这样就可以访问到所有3的倍数位置上的字符。 3. 输出字符:在循环中,使用`cout`输出当前索引位置的字符。 4. 结束程序:循环结束后,返回`0`表示程序正常结束。 [2026-01-08 13:31:13 | AI问答 | 224点数解答]

相关提问
发财导航,免费问AI
实用工具查看更多